During pre-release checks I found that staging and production disagree on soft-delete behavior for the Marrowfield orders table. Staging purges tombstoned rows after 30 days; production appears to retain them indefinitely, which is inflating table size and slowing the nightly reconciliation job. Neither environment matches what's committed in the infra repo, so something was changed by hand. Before we cut the next release, we should converge on one source of truth. Production's current values are captured below.

config for tagaf-bawif:
[norok]
host = norok.ordinworks.local
user = norok_svc
database = norok_prod

Subject: Handover — Payvern export v3 cutover

Hi Marisol,

Taking over from me this sprint: the Payvern payroll export moves from fixed-width to delimited on Thursday's release. Downstream at Quillbrook Accounting expects the new header row, so do not ship partial batches. Verify the schema checksum before promoting to production. The artifact must be signed with the key below.

deploy key for yadup-badug: bky6_rLH3qD

The outage exposed that the old version accepted unauthenticated replication handshakes on the internal segment. Upgrade closes this; TLS becomes mandatory between nodes. Security reviewer: verify cert rotation intervals, confirm the replication listener binds only to the mesh interface, and sign off on the tightened handshake timeouts. Rollback window is 48 hours post-cutover. The broker tuning constants proposed for the upgraded cluster are listed below.

limits module of fajof-yadup:
QUOTAS = {
    "oliael": 10,
    "druwyn": 1,
}

Q: Does Fernpost strip EXIF data from uploaded images?
A: Yes. All uploads pass through the scrubber service before storage; GPS, device serial, and timestamp tags are removed. Thumbnails are regenerated from scrubbed originals, never cached raw. Known gap: animated formats bypass the scrubber (fix in progress). Scrubber architecture and the current tag allowlist are documented internally here.

operations page: https://confluence.lumicsys.internal/projects/display/projects/display